Chocolate Dipped Brownies

  1. In a saucepan over medium heat, bring the sugar, butter, and water to a boil; remove pan from heat.
  2. Stir in 1 cup of the chocolate chips and the vanilla; stir until smooth.
  3. Cool for 5 minutes.
  4. Beat in the eggs, one at a time, until well mixed.
  5. Combine the flour, salt, and baking soda; stir into the chocolate mixture just until combined.
  6. Stir in another 1 cup of the chocolate chips; pour the batter into a greased 9 x 9" square baking pan and spread the top evenly.
  7. Bake in a preheated 325F oven for 30-35 minutes; cool completely on a wire rack.
  8. Place the cooled brownie pan in the freezer for 30-40 minutes (do not freeze completely); cut brownies into 2 x 1" sticks.
  9. In a saucepan, melt the remaining 2 cups chocolate chips with the shorteneing; stirring until smooth.
  10. Using a small fork, dip the brownies into the chocolate to completely coat them; shake off any excess chocolate.
  11. Place the dipped brownies onto a waxed paper-lined cookie sheet; immediately sprinkle tops with nuts (or whatever else you may choose).
  12. Allow brownies to set; store in an airtight container in a cool place.

sugar, butter, water, semisweet chocolate chips, vanilla, eggs, flour, salt, baking soda, shortening, nuts
